A Glivenko-Cantelli Bootstrap Theorem for the Foster-Greer-Thorbecke Poverty Index

Abstract: We assume the Foster-Greer-Thorbecke (FGT) poverty index as an empirical process indexed by a particular Glivenko-Cantelli class or collection of functions and define this poverty index as a functional empirical process of the bootstrap type, to show that the outer almost sure convergence of the FGT empirical process is a necessary and sufficient condition for the outer almost sure convergence of the FGT bootstrap empirical process; that is: both processes are asymptotically equivalent respect to this type of convergence.
